logo

Output ea62665a77a99f22e58377663996f038850c21ee3fddc41b4294887053132e57:30

value
25834318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b2692995476405644b81667729aceb510b71cb5 OP_EQUAL
address
3JkaVVRdZtbxieTriuezdJDdWKq2MhMBPF
transaction
ea62665a77a99f22e58377663996f038850c21ee3fddc41b4294887053132e57